Tag: USA

  • Camaro v. Mustang: All American Bragging Rights

    Sit down, Toyota Camry. And you, Honda Accord — you may be as American-made as any car ever built, but this is about being American. That’s American as in apple pie, baseball, drive-in movies, bikinis and game shows. About the vehicles that have helped define the unique look and driving experience that created an emotional […]